RCB donations are always 100% risk free.

 

One of the great benefits of supporting The Solicitors’ Charity in this way is that your donations are fully indemnified and 100% risk-free. That means that should you for any reason need to claim the funds back, we’ve got your back.

The ins and outs of how to donate unclaimed balances.

How to transfer funds.

 

Once you have checked whether your balance needs SRA approval or not – please email us at sec@thesolicitorscharity.org to start the process and let us know you will be donating an RCB.

 

There is due diligence carried out on all donations, particularly larger ones, and our policy can be found here.

 

Once your donation is cleared to be donated, you can do so by bank transfer and our bank details will be supplied on request.

You’ll need to provide a note or letter with payments (of £501 or more) which demonstrates that you have complied with SRA requirements.

 

On receipt of your bank transfer or cheque, we will send you a letter of indemnity which states that we will refund all or any part of the received sum when requested, in order that you might comply with your professional obligations to the entitled party, should a refund be needed in the future.

 

If you would like to have sight of the indemnity we offer in advance, please email sec@thesolicitorscharity.org so that you can check it meets your needs.
